Sorry, not Motion Rate (I think that's Samsung). Vizio calls theirs Clear Action. But because it's only a 60 Hz display they play with the backlight instead of using the native 120 Hz to interpolate and insert a new frame. This doesn't produce the soap opera when I hate but I also did not see any noticeable improvement. Picture is less bright, overall, as the backlight is repeatedly turned off.

My old set is a 120Hz so its motion interpolation results in a pretty strong soap opera effect.
